Mailinglist Archive: opensuse-ja (31 mails)

< Previous Next >
Re[2]: [opensuse-ja] setgidが効かない‥?
  • From: ballistyx <ballistyx@xxxxxxxxxxxx>
  • Date: Mon, 15 Sep 2008 02:07:43 +0900
  • Message-id: <20080915015316.06BC.92B5E437@xxxxxxxxxxxx>
さとうです。

 山中さん、今井さんありがとうございます。ご指摘通り、sgidの問題というよ
りumaskの問題だったようです。ユーザ側でumaskを指定して解決しました。

 手元のCentOS5.2やらubuntuやら他のディストリビューションでも試してみた
のですが、useraddした時のデフォルトが0002になっていたのがCentOSだけだっ
たので(それも不思議ですが)、「sgidビットを立てれば配下に作ったファイル
もディレクトリのパーミッションに従う」と言う思い違いをしていたようです。

 巷のTipsでは、ユーザのumaskが0002というのが前提で解説されていたのです
が、そういうものなんでしょうか‥。

・複数のユーザーで共有ディレクトリを使いたい
http://www.itmedia.co.jp/help/tips/linux/l0461.html

・SGIDビッドとスティッキービットの設定例
http://www.thinkit.co.jp/cert/article/0604/1/2/3.htm

・特殊なアクセス権
http://itpro.nikkeibp.co.jp/article/COLUMN/20080219/294154/

 ともあれ、とりあえずは解決です。
 ありがとうございました。

==-------------------------------------------------
Tomoatsu *ballistyx* Sato <ballistyx@xxxxxxxxxxxx>

---------------------------------------------------------------------
To unsubscribe, e-mail: opensuse-ja+unsubscribe@xxxxxxxxxxxx
For additional commands, e-mail: opensuse-ja+help@xxxxxxxxxxxx

< Previous Next >
Follow Ups
References